Treliving wasn't really saying anything groundbreaking as it's pretty common with any young player who was the key guy to look a little "lost" at times without the puck. As he learns the system, and learns when to take the smart risk he'll become a better player.

As fans we see a kid all over the ice trying to make things happen. And it's exciting. However coaches watch the games and see potential breakdowns that better players will be able to exploit.
